Discuz!官方免费开源建站系统

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索

[经验] 分享一段加为好友的代码,以前的版本有的

[复制链接]
kelonlove 发表于 2009-2-7 10:19:24 | 显示全部楼层 |阅读模式
UCHome插件
语言编码:  
插件名称:
插件作者:
适用版本:
本帖最后由 kelonlove 于 2009-2-7 10:21 编辑

记得以前的版本中个人空间的顶部有个比较明显的加为好友的东西,比较明显,


现在的正式版不知道为什么去掉了,取而代之的是在左边头像下的一段话

有点小,
今天给大家一段代码,实现图一的老效果,需要的拿去
第一步:修改space_index.htm
找到:
  1. <div class="composer">
复制代码
在其上边加上:
  1. <div class="wide">
  2.        
  3.                 <!--{if !$space[self] && !$space['isfriend']}-->
  4.                 <div id="addfriend" class="s_clear">
  5.                         <div class="avatars">
  6.                         <img src="<!--{avatar($_SGLOBAL[supe_uid],small)}-->" alt="{$_SN[$_SGLOBAL[supe_uid]]}" class="myavatar" />
  7.                         <img src="<!--{avatar($space[uid],small)}-->" alt="{$_SN[$space[uid]]}" class="friendavatar" />
  8.                         </div>
  9.                         <a href="cp.php?ac=friend&op=add&uid=$space[uid]" id="a_friend" onclick="ajaxmenu(event, this.id, 99999, '', -1)" class="submit">加为好友</a>
  10.                 </div>
  11.                 <!--{/if}-->
  12.                 </div>
复制代码
第二部:修改模板文件style.css

在该文件的最后加上:
  1. #addfriend { margin-bottom: 8px; padding: 8px 0 8px 60px; border: 1px solid #DDD;

  2. background: #F5F5F5; position: relative; }
  3. #addfriend .avatars { float: left; margin-right: 10px; width: 165px; height: 64px;

  4. background: url(images/addfriend.gif) no-repeat 0 0; position: relative; }
  5.         #addfriend .myavatar { position: absolute; left: 8px; top: 8px; }
  6.         #addfriend .friendavatar { position: absolute; right: 8px; top: 8px; }
  7.         #addfriend a { position: absolute; top: 27px; left: 240px; }
  8.                 #addfriend a:hover { text-decoration: none; }
  9. /* Clear float self */
  10. .s_clear:after, .a_list ul li:after, .image_left li:after, .image_right li:after, .post_list

  11. ul li:after { content: "."; display: block; height: 0; clear: both; visibility: hidden; }
  12. .s_clear, .a_list li, .image_left li, .image_right li, .post_list li { zoom: 1; }
复制代码
第三部: 保存该图为addfriend.gif并上传该图到模板文件的图片目录下

注意:我不知道各位的模板图片目录是images或者image,所以css里边的目录请自己对照修改下,这里(background: url(images/addfriend.gif) no-repeat 0 0; position: relative; })

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x
 楼主| kelonlove 发表于 2009-2-7 10:22:47 | 显示全部楼层
本帖最后由 kelonlove 于 2009-2-7 10:41 编辑

另附:登陆后浏览自己个人空间,自动显示任务代码

即在以上代码的
  1. 加为好友</a>

  2.                 </div>

  3.                 <!--{/if}-->
复制代码
的下边加上
  1. <!--{if $task}-->
  2.                 <div class="space_task">
  3.                         <a href="cp.php?ac=task&taskid=$task[taskid]&op=ignore" class="float_del" title="先忽略该任务">忽略</a>
  4.                         <table cellspacing="0" cellpadding="0" width="100%">
  5.                                 <tr>
  6.                                         <td width="70"><img src="$task[image]" width="64" height="64" alt="Icon" class="icon" /></td>
  7.                                         <td>
  8.                                                 <h3>有奖活动:<a href="cp.php?ac=task&op=do&taskid=$task[taskid]">$task[name]</a></h3>
  9.                                                 $task[note]
  10.                                         </td>
  11.                                         <td width="160" class="col_btn">
  12.                                                 <!--{if $task[credit]}--><p>可获得积分:<strong>$task[credit]</strong></p><!--{/if}-->
  13.                                                 <a href="cp.php?ac=task&op=do&taskid=$task[taskid]"><img src="image/start_task.gif" width="115" height="26" alt="立即参与活动" /></a>
  14.                                         </td>
  15.                                 </tr>
  16.                         </table>
  17.                 </div>
  18.                 <!--{/if}-->
复制代码
效果如



忘了演示:http://u.95win.com/space-33.html

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x
回复

使用道具 举报

鸟瞰 发表于 2009-2-7 10:24:11 | 显示全部楼层
支持一下
回复

使用道具 举报

昭元 发表于 2009-2-7 10:36:24 | 显示全部楼层
能用吗??
支持
回复

使用道具 举报

 楼主| kelonlove 发表于 2009-2-7 10:41:37 | 显示全部楼层
http://u.95win.com/space-33.html
忘了演示了 哈哈
回复

使用道具 举报

itachi87 发表于 2009-2-7 12:14:55 | 显示全部楼层
谢谢分享
回复

使用道具 举报

 楼主| kelonlove 发表于 2009-2-7 22:46:46 | 显示全部楼层
回复

使用道具 举报

CoolOdd 发表于 2009-3-13 02:15:39 | 显示全部楼层
學下了

AD:繁體中文測試站 Http://Www.CoolQi.Net
回复

使用道具 举报

cxlm8 发表于 2010-2-4 19:57:25 | 显示全部楼层
不错啊 正在寻找这个呢
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

手机版|小黑屋|Discuz! 官方站 ( 皖ICP备16010102号 )star

GMT+8, 2024-11-18 15:40 , Processed in 0.035354 second(s), 4 queries , Gzip On, Redis On.

Powered by Discuz! X3.4

Copyright © 2001-2023, Tencent Cloud.

快速回复 返回顶部 返回列表